About Me
Hello, I’m Caroline Bennett, a fine artist from Glasgow. I studied at Gray’s School of Art and then worked in art education.
Painting is my passion. I enjoy trying many materials—collage, inks, pastels, printmaking, oils and watercolours—to capture rural and urban scenes and floral studies. My work is colourful, textured and expressive. I hope you enjoy looking through my collections.

Moorish Temple came from a trip to the Alhambra in Spain. I made it with layered collage, inks and paint to create rich jewel tones. Geometric motifs and arches appear from washes of ultramarine and pomegranate, with gold and warm ochre recalling sunlit courtyards and tiles. Textured paper and translucent inks add depth and a weathered, historic feel. The piece balances bold colour and delicate pattern to evoke Moorish rhythm and splendour with a modern, tactile touch.
